Amazon is about to stand felony motion from a Canadian union then the corporate’s determination to air i’m sick reserve operations in Quebec.
The Federation of Nationwide Industry Unions, referred to as CSN, said Tuesday it plans to petition a court docket to sequence Amazon to reopen seven warehouses and repair the 1,700 jobs misplaced on account of the closures.
Amazon introduced overdue utmost occasion it could segment out seven websites in Quebec “following a recent review” of its operations within the province, which is the one location in Canada with unionized Amazon staff. The corporate mentioned it could go back to a third-party supply type, enlisting subcontractors to take care of deliveries.
The CSN estimated that kind of 4,500 jobs have been trim via Amazon and its subcontractors on account of the closures.
“Amazon thinks it can just shift the work to other corporate entities and outsource some warehousing and delivery operations,” CSN president Caroline Senneville mentioned in a observation. “What it calls the ‘new business model’ is just an attempt to circumvent its obligations under the Labour Code. The court should recognize that this scheme violates the law and it can then order the reinstatement of Amazon’s workers.”
Amazon spokesperson Barbara Agrait mentioned reverting to a third-party supply type, which it impaired in Quebec ahead of 2020, will permit the corporate to “provide the same great service and even more savings to our customers over the long run.”
“In making this decision, we’ve complied and will continue to comply with all the applicable federal and provincial laws,” Agrait mentioned in a observation.
The CSN represents kind of 240 Amazon employees at a reserve akin the Montreal suburb of Laval. Staff on the website online unionized last May, turning into the primary Amazon reserve in Canada to take action.
Following the closures, Canada’s trade minister Francoise-Philippe Champagne wrote to Amazon CEO Andy Jassy expressing his “disappointment” over the verdict, announcing it “raises questions about your commitment to Canada and your Canadian partners.”
Champagne mentioned the federal government would imagine engaging in a evaluation of its flow do business in with Amazon.
Amazon mentioned the vp of its Canada trade spoke with Champagne then the corporate introduced the closures.
The corporate additionally faces rising exertions force within the U.S. Staff at an Amazon reserve in North Carolina are slated to vote upcoming while on whether or not to secured a union, day Entire Meals employees in Philadelphia voted utmost occasion to secured the United Meals and Industrial Staff union.
Amazon staff at a facility in Staten Island, Fresh York, in 2022 shaped the corporate’s first union at a U.S. reserve, regardless that they’ve but to accumulation a promise. The crowd voted to associate with the Teamsters utmost June.
